His YouTube channel gained popularity very fast in March 2018. His videos feature catchy and short songs with accompanying oddball animations. They also feature a VHS aesthetic as the videos are manipulated on a VCR before being uploaded.
As of 2018, Jack has released 4 albums: Finite Form (2013), Viator, (2015), Pop Food (2017) and HiLo (2018).
He also has a sideproject named Jack Stauber's Micropop which features a similiar style of music.

The lyrics to Jack Stauber's song "Smooth" tell a story of a past relationship and the memories associated with it. The opening lines "Gold ran the autumn sky and often we would fly above" describe a beautiful scene where the singer and their partner would fly above the changing autumn leaves with their arms out and jackets keeping them warm. The image of dancing leaves forming walls emphasizes the feeling of being cocooned in their own little world together. The chorus then switches to the idea of goodbyes and see you later's being said frequently, which shows that the couple did not spend all of their time together but still cherished the moments they had.
The second verse mentions a downward bend and a swing back to the night, conveying the idea that the partner had moments of darkness and instability that impacted the relationship. "Learn it takes a lot to watch a person break" expresses the idea that watching someone you care about go through hard times is not easy. The third verse shifts to a sense of loss and longing as the couple's shared memories seem to be drying up even though they continue to try to make things work. The idea that the singer's smooth hands had been stripped of their security emphasizes the sense of vulnerability and loss. The final lines "and when it reached the sky it was a mile high and I'll always know there's ground below" suggest that even though the relationship is over, the memories and experiences they shared will always be a part of the singer's past.
